Changes in version 1.1.0 (2025-11-21) Function adjustments - simdata() now includes the new jitter.base parameter, which allows controlled stochastic perturbations of site-level parameters. This feature increases variability among simulated communities, particularly in nested designs (e.g., sites within regions), where previous versions tended to generate unrealistically similar communities. By applying mild randomness to occurrence and abundance probabilities, simdata() produces simulated data sets with multivariate dispersion closer to empirical expectations. - The use of jitter.base is optional (default jitter.base = 0), so existing workflows remain unchanged. Users who wish to reproduce the behavior of earlier versions can simply ignore this parameter. For reproducibility, remember to use set.seed() before calling simdata(). Changes in version 1.0.2 (2025-04-24) Changes requested by CRAN - Updated cross-references in .Rd files to use explicit package anchors (e.g., \link[ggplot2:ggplot2-package]{ggplot2}) as requested by the CRAN team. - Removed all \link{} usages without package anchors in documentation files. - Ensured compatibility with HTML reference manuals. Documentation improvements - All .Rd documentation files were migrated to the roxygen2 format. - Improved consistency and accuracy in the documentation of function arguments and outputs. - Added missing imports in the NAMESPACE to fix visibility issues (ggplot, geom_point, specnumber, etc.). - Removed unused @importFrom tags and documented only necessary dependencies. Code adjustments - Replaced use of rel() in plot_ssp() to avoid dependency on grid::rel, which is not exported. - Reformatted long lines in examples to comply with CRAN’s 100-character limit. Testing and validation - devtools::check() returns 0 errors | 0 warnings | 1 notes (only minor ones related to timestamp verification).
